As a material science expert with a focus on polymers and their applications, I'd like to address the question regarding the safety of polypropylene for health. Polypropylene, often referred to as PP, is a type of plastic that is widely used in various industries due to its versatility and durability. It is a thermoplastic polymer, which means it can be melted and reshaped multiple times without degradation. This property, along with its resistance to fatigue, makes it an excellent choice for many applications.
Safety of Polypropylene for HealthPolypropylene is considered safe for health when used within the parameters of its intended applications. It is non-toxic and does not leach harmful chemicals into foods or liquids under normal conditions. This is one of the reasons why it is commonly used in food packaging, such as containers for yogurt, medicine, drinks, ketchup, and other products. The safety of polypropylene is supported by numerous studies and regulatory approvals from health authorities around the world.
Chemical StabilityOne of the key advantages of polypropylene is its chemical stability. It has a high resistance to solvents, acids, and alkalis, which means it does not react with the substances it comes into contact with, thus preventing any potential chemical contamination. This stability is crucial for ensuring the safety of the materials that come into contact with it.
Heat ResistancePolypropylene also has good heat resistance. It can withstand temperatures up to 130 degrees Celsius (266 degrees Fahrenheit) without melting, which makes it suitable for microwave-safe containers and other applications where heat is involved. However, it is important to note that prolonged exposure to high temperatures can cause the plastic to warp or degrade over time, which is why it is always recommended to follow the manufacturer's guidelines for use.
RecyclabilityAnother aspect of polypropylene that contributes to its safety and environmental friendliness is its recyclability. Type 5 plastic can be recycled and repurposed into new products, reducing the environmental impact of plastic waste. This process helps to ensure that the material is used responsibly and sustainably.
Potential ConcernsWhile polypropylene is generally safe, there are some potential concerns that should be considered. For instance, if polypropylene is exposed to high temperatures beyond its recommended limits, it may start to degrade and release substances that could be harmful. Additionally, certain additives or colorants used in the manufacturing process could potentially leach out, especially if the plastic is not properly treated or if it degrades over time.
Regulatory ComplianceIt is important to ensure that polypropylene products are manufactured and used in compliance with regulatory standards. Health authorities such as the U.S. Food and Drug Administration (FDA) and the European Food Safety Authority (EFSA) have stringent guidelines for the use of plastics in contact with food. Compliance with these guidelines helps to ensure the safety of polypropylene for health.
ConclusionIn conclusion, polypropylene is a safe material for health when used appropriately. Its chemical stability, heat resistance, and recyclability make it an ideal choice for a wide range of applications, including in the food and medical industries. However, it is essential to use polypropylene products as intended and to follow the manufacturer's guidelines to ensure safety. By doing so, we can enjoy the benefits of this versatile material while minimizing any potential risks.
